About The Book

As long as plays have been presented choices have been made about the environment in which they occur the garments the performers wear and how to focus the audience''s attention. Designers then have been instrumental in shaping the history of theater. But before designers were routinely listed in playbills they could only be identified through other sources including press releases reviews news articles contracts and personal papers. This reference provides alphabetically arranged entries for the more than 2300 scenery costume and lighting designers who worked on Broadway in the 20th century. It begins with the 1899-1900 season and ends with the 2000-2001 season.Each entry includes a brief biography and a list of the designer''s credits. The emphasis is on individuals rather than companies but some small businesses formed by designers have been retained as examples. Appendices list the winners of major design awards and the volume includes a selected bibliography. The extensive index cites the more than 10000 plays produced on Broadway in the 20th century. While not a narrative history this reference is nonetheless a comprehensive chronicle of theatrical design on Broadway.
